Transaction 77dcb54dda52e1dae8c1b9b05fdeb3787ebfe833286a78860d62c5e0f890e92f
1 Input
1 Output
-
77dcb54dda52e1dae8c1b9b05fdeb3787ebfe833286a78860d62c5e0f890e92f:0
- value
- 6771086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c18d918858fa1b21fd2a0bbc6d60d6a68475867d OP_EQUAL
- address
- 3KLRvvCADPC7amAN2ek2AWW7MUuCHSZp4J